Applications
Hexanoic acid, methyl-, 2-propen-1-yl ester is an aliphatic ester commonly used as a fragrance and flavor ingredient, providing fruity notes in perfumery and flavor formulations. It may be used in cosmetics and personal care products, and can serve as a solvent or processing aid in coatings, inks, and other industrial formulations. It also functions as an intermediate in organic synthesis and can act as a plasticizer or processing aid in polymers and related materials. Its inclusion in formulations is typically governed by local regulations and formulation limits.
